How do I get paid for the sales my website is driving?

Last updated on 28 May, 2026

You're going to receive a monthly payment through the Paypal account you've linked to the platform, or direct debit if provided.

Note that payments only start occurring once you have accrued the earnings threshold of USD50, and in months when the threshold is met.

Payments can be USD, EUR, AUD, CAD, GBP depending on your account's currency.

Good On You pays you commission on sales two months after the orders took place. That allows brands to always have a minimum of 30 days to register returns and refunds, and to pay their credit for any registered sales.

We're not charging commissions on orders that have been returned for >50% of their total value, so you won't receive any payments for those sales either. 

Also note that, as stated in the T&Cs (5.3), payment is dependent upon brands providing funds to Good On You in relation to each referred sale, so you will only receive your payment if and when the brands have paid their credit in the first place.
